Things to do near
North Saint Paul, Minnesota

  • Como Park Zoo and Conservatory - Located in Saint Paul, MN, this zoo and conservatory is open every day of the year with free admission. It offers a delightful experience with a variety of plants and animals.

  • Cathedral of St. Paul - A stunning Renaissance-style cathedral built in 1915, located in Saint Paul, MN. It's an architectural marvel worth visiting for its beauty and historical significance.

  • Minnesota State Capitol - Situated in Saint Paul, this historic building is known for its beautiful architecture and offers guided tours to explore Minnesota's legislative history.

  • Minnehaha Falls and Park - Located within Minneapolis, MN, this park features the iconic Minnehaha Falls along with scenic walking trails perfect for outdoor enthusiasts.

  • Mississippi Riverfront - Enjoy a stroll or bike ride along the Mississippi Riverfront in Minneapolis-Saint Paul area. The riverfront provides picturesque views and numerous recreational activities.

  • Mall of America - Just outside Minneapolis-Saint Paul area in Bloomington, MN; it's one of the largest shopping malls offering not only shopping but also entertainment options like an indoor amusement park.

  • Valley Fair Amusement Park & Soak City Waterpark - Located near Shakopee, MN; it’s a great destination for family fun featuring thrilling rides and water attractions suitable for all ages.

Plan a trip to North Saint Paul, Minnesota

Plan a trip to North Saint Paul, Minnesota

Planning a camping trip to North Saint Paul, MN, offers an exciting opportunity to explore the natural beauty and vibrant attractions of the area. Nestled near the Twin Cities, this region is perfect for outdoor enthusiasts and families looking for adventure.

Best Time to Visit: Spring through fall are ideal seasons for camping in North Saint Paul. The weather is generally mild, making it perfect for hiking, biking, and exploring local attractions.

Weather Expectations: In spring and fall, expect cool mornings with warm afternoons—perfect for layering your clothing. Summer brings warmer temperatures ideal for water activities at nearby lakes or rivers.

Packing Essentials:

  • Clothing: Layered outfits are key due to fluctuating temperatures. Don’t forget a raincoat or windbreaker.
  • Camping Gear: A sturdy tent or RV setup will ensure comfort during your stay.
  • Outdoor Equipment: Bring hiking boots, fishing gear if you’re angling at local spots like Lake Phalen or White Bear Lake.
  • Essentials: Sunscreen and insect repellent are must-haves.

Things to Consider:

  1. Campground Selection: Choose from nearby KOA campgrounds such as Minneapolis Northwest KOA Journey or Minneapolis Southwest KOA Holiday—each offering unique amenities like playgrounds and laundry facilities.
  2. Local Attractions: Explore Como Park Zoo & Conservatory or take a scenic drive along the Great River Road.
  3. Safety First: Follow campground rules and practice Leave No Trace principles to preserve nature’s beauty.
